  2. It was founded in 1857 as Illinois State Normal University and is the oldest public university in Illinois. The university emphasizes teaching and is recognized as one of the top ten largest producers of teachers in the US according to the American Association of Colleges of Teacher Education.

  3. Illinois State University's ranking in the 2024 edition of Best Colleges is National Universities, #209. Its in-state tuition and fees are $15,171; out-of-state tuition and fees are $27,011.
